<Concept> ・Enjoy music files stored on your phone / tablet / music server from your Panasonic SC-GA10/SC-HC2020/SC-HC2040/SC-HTB900/SC-PMX802/SA-PMX802M/SC-PMX800: Using this app will give you better sound quality and better control of your music <Detail> Using this app, you can: ・Play your music files on your GA10/HC2020/HC2040/HTB900/PMX802/PMX802M/PMX800 (supported file format: MP3,AAC,FLAC,WAV,AIFF,ALAC) ・Easily select speakers and music ・Create your own playlist ・Register account to control SC-HC2020/SC-HC2040 via Google Assistant. cheryl whitfield
No multiroom from within app, I've set it up in Google home, group the speakers but there's no function within this app to play music to both speakers. Also multiroom is just via Chromecast, which if I'd known I probably wouldn't have bought the speakers as my synology pc app doesn't see Chromecast devices (not Panasonic's fault). So at the moment I need to cast from my phone for google play music which I don't like due to battery drain or use the synology DS Audio android app or via voice control. I can't use google play pc app as it's very limited on purpose by google. I appreciate a lot of this is google being restrictive but it would have helped if Panasonic included instructions for multiroom in the manual. App is ok, it's pretty ugly, took a while to find my NAS and by that I mean a week, I gave up and then it just appeared. Also despite being a DLNA speaker it will only connect to Prime music via bluetooth. Quite possibly Amazon's fault? Can these companies stop playing silly restrictive games with each other as a consumer it's increasingly frustrating. Deezer & Spotify is fine through DLNA. Also why do I need for my phone to be connected to wifi to use this, i have set the speakers up on my mobile surely I can use data, I have unlimited data. I don't need to have wifi on my mobile to control prime music with mobile to my Harmon Kardon speaker. Again might be a google thing partly as google home also requires wifi on but surely via the Panasonic app you should be able to use data to control the speakers as the app is connected to the speakers. Also final issue small but annoying, my call it Music control, it would be easier if you called it Panasonic music control, makes it easier to recall and find amongst all my apps.
